A derogatory term used in Anti-French alliances conveying the complete utter distain for the French nationality.
by Matestreymy May 17, 2019
by numpty muffin September 12, 2019
by Skepeen September 13, 2019
you're such a numpty muffin
by 13yeeet13 October 10, 2021